Default RE: I've got a stock hood and I can see it shaking...

Really should not happen. Like giddyupgo said, open your hood. There are two rubber hood stops near the front of your engine bay. Theylook like little rubber colums. Give them a half turn counter clockwise to raise them and then close the hood. That should take out some of the play and provide a tighter fit.
